Hi, is it possible to identify the "nth" unique entry in a list?
In other words: Column A has 8 different unique entries, some duplicated.
So for rows 7 to 8 where the Info is "charlie":
Col B "nth unique entry": charlie is the 5th unique entry on the list (i.e. 1,2,alpha,beta, charlie)
Col C "nth with count": there are 2 duplicates of charlie, so the 1st one (row 8) will be 5.1. And the second row (row 9) 5.2
If it helps, the info in Column is sorted A-Z

For Column C...

If Rows 7 and 8, the info is for Charlie.
So the first occurrence in Row 7 adds ".1" onto the end of the digit from Column B: "nth unique occurrence in a list".
And Row 8 would be the second occurrence. Therefore it would add ".2" to the "nth unique occurrence in a list".

How about
Fluff.xlsm
ABC
1Info (a-z)"nth unique entry""nth with count"
2111.1
3222.1
4222.2
5alpha33.1
6beta44.1
7charlie55.1
8charlie55.2
9delta66.1
10echo77.1
11echo77.2
12echo77.3
13foxtrot88.1
14foxtrot88.2
15
Data
Cell Formulas
RangeFormula
B2:C14B2=LET(d,FILTER(A2:A100,A2:A100<>""),r,ROWS(d),u,UNIQUE(d),x,XMATCH(d,u),HSTACK(x,x&"."&MMULT((SEQUENCE(r)>=SEQUENCE(,r))*(d=TOROW(d)),SEQUENCE(r,,,0))))
Dynamic array formulas.
